Thank you! This appears to be the 15-199 pivot shoe that's used with the 1/2" Series 160 and 3/8" Series 165. You'll have to measure the width of your old spring band to confirm. To determine the proper spring weights, you must weigh the window sash on a scale and divide the sash weight by the total number of springs in the window.
